Lofoten Islands become sanctuary for mindful travel

Lofoten, with its rugged mountains, deep fjords, and tranquil beaches, has become a sanctuary for travelers seeking not only adventure but also emotional connection and mindful experiences. The beauty of the islands serves as a backdrop for personal reflection, allowing visitors to step away from the noise of modern life. It is the raw, unspoiled nature that calls to those yearning for a deeper bond with themselves and the world around them.

The isolation of Lofoten offers a rare opportunity to disconnect from the digital world. Without the usual distractions, travelers find themselves more present in the moment, experiencing the soothing rhythms of nature—whether it’s the sound of waves lapping against the shore or the sight of the Northern Lights dancing across the sky. In these moments, the islands become a space for mindfulness, encouraging an inward journey that blends tranquility with discovery.

Moreover, Lofoten’s serene environment nurtures emotional anchors, moments that travelers carry with them long after they leave. The connection to nature here is profound, not just because of its beauty, but because it taps into something fundamental. The islands allow individuals to recalibrate, to feel grounded in a way that daily life often prevents. In these landscapes, people find clarity and a sense of peace that can be elusive in bustling urban centers.

This convergence of nature, solitude, and mindfulness has led many to choose Lofoten not just as a destination, but as a place for emotional renewal. It offers the rare chance to reconnect with oneself in a space that feels timeless, where each experience deepens the traveler’s bond with their inner world and the world around them.
